CartProducts is a TYPO3 extension and provides an own data storage for simple and configurable products. Products can be offered via a list and detail view and can be purchased via cart function of the Cart extension.
The $serviceAttribute1 argument is not actively used internally. Here one has the possibility e.g. in $serviceAttribute1 to enter the weight of the products, in $serviceAttribute2 the dimensions and then these can be issued in the FE and, this requires then however partly own programming, one can calculate the forwarding expenses dependent on these values (maximum value or sum).
In a customer project among other things in $serviceAttribute1 a 0 or 1 was set, in order to mark bulky goods and to offer then only the dispatch methods "collection in the camp" / "dispatch with forwarding business". As soon as a product is in the shopping cart as bulky goods (1), the maximum value for the service attribute is also 1 and the condition for the shipping methods is then based on this.
